  3. Quit peaking and no over flipping. Because if you’re looking, it ain’t cookin’. Go ahead and use a timer or a meat thermometer. My tip to not overcooking your meat is to take it off a few minutes before it’s done. While you prepare the rest of your food, your meat will finish cooking as it rests.

What makes grilling unhealthy? ›

Grilling can create cancer-causing chemicals

When cooking over high heat, especially an open flame, you are exposed to two main carcinogens: heterocyclic aromatic amines (HCAs) and pol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ons (PAHs). Studies show HCAs and PAHs cause changes in DNA that may increase the risk of cancer.

Is grilling healthy or unhealthy? ›

Studies have linked the consumption of grilled meat to an increased risk for colon, prostate, pancreatic, stomach, and breast cancers, especially if the meat is cooked to well done. One study found that eating charred meat on a regular basis increases the risk for pancreatic cancer by up to 60%.

What is the unhealthiest cooking method? ›

Deep-frying is one of the worst ways to cook your food, as it bathes your food in oxidized fats, denatured proteins, and glycated sugars. The high temperatures used during deep-frying produce a number of toxic compounds that may increase your risk of cancer.
